San Giovanni in Fiore launches Self-Defense Course for City Employees
San Giovanni in Fiore, Italy – In a proactive move to enhance employee safety and confidence, the municipality of San Giovanni in Fiore has initiated a self-defense course for its local police force and all female municipal employees.
Mayor Succurro Champions Employee Empowerment Through Self-Defense
Spearheaded by Mayor Rosaria Succurro, the initiative marks a first for the city. “I wanted this course,” Mayor Succurro stated, ”both because it is useful and because it conveys self-esteem, as anyone who knows these techniques knows well.” The mayor emphasized the dual benefits of practical skills and boosted self-assurance for the participants.
judo Master Raffaele Napoli Leads Comprehensive Training Program
The 18-hour training program is being conducted by Raffaele Napoli, a 6th Dan Judo master with over 50 years of experience. An expert in Jujitsu and instructor of Mga (Global Self-Defense Method) for more than 30 years, Napoli also serves as a technician for the Roberta lanzino Foundation, an institution dedicated to protecting women.
Course Focuses on Prevention and Practical Skills
The course curriculum is designed to equip participants with essential knowledge and skills to navigate potentially perilous situations, with a strong emphasis on prevention. By the end of the program, local police officers and municipal staff will be better prepared to protect themselves and others.
City Invests in Employee Well-being and Safety
“I am proud of our employees,” added Mayor Succurro, “as they will add other skills to their administrative and technical skills. As they say, learn the art and put it aside.” Mayor Succurro expressed gratitude to Master Napoli for his willingness to share his expertise. The mayor also highlighted the importance of the program in fostering a greater sense of personal safety and awareness among city employees.
